From owner-freebsd-x11@FreeBSD.ORG Sat Dec 1 04:02:12 2007 Return-Path: Delivered-To: freebsd-x11@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id 681D516A41A for ; Sat, 1 Dec 2007 04:02:12 +0000 (UTC) (envelope-from dexterclarke@Safe-mail.net) Received: from tapuz.safe-mail.net (tapuz.safe-mail.net [213.8.161.230]) by mx1.freebsd.org (Postfix) with ESMTP id 1B9CC13C455 for ; Sat, 1 Dec 2007 04:02:11 +0000 (UTC) (envelope-from dexterclarke@Safe-mail.net) Received: by tapuz.safe-mail.net with Safe-mail (Exim 4.52) id 1IyIuG-0005vS-Qo for freebsd-x11@freebsd.org; Fri, 30 Nov 2007 22:20:40 -0500 DomainKey-Signature: a=rsa-sha1; q=dns; c=nofws; s=N1-0105; d=Safe-mail.net; b=Cv0auFoN4YpSbdwBh9PM+gSXx3nrqvcxJEgyWiK5PoimcN3hRBOvFvfxF6wHlvF1 AmDAgbzbQ0+0x1EmvQ8YPnox4s93BX0u+LIVSRhISyilhm3205J0ec4Yj4Kf1H22 i1Upq8+MZX7XB7T/I5xyj9HdXTbbj+BsLga4I9kJsP4=; Received: from pc ([81.86.41.187]) by Safe-mail.net with https Date: Fri, 30 Nov 2007 22:20:40 -0500 From: dexterclarke@Safe-mail.net To: freebsd-x11@freebsd.org X-SMType: Regular X-SMRef: N1-sUXCn9R-0s Message-Id: M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Transfer-Encoding: 7bit X-SMSignature: d64ijsA6g8/d/qrcQ3igy4hR1en6l+aWBofVdOCQC5SCX6CqdZDswoYaPNEwYdDV 2qb9NKbgyu4d5/UP+VJ7ZeXz4FHp6yRKgBjCNjjj2f0hAN80XdLn8ts49OetaZJo y3vq2ilkoI+oBY2QUan92BalMdEn+upprW4NYlYXm1k= Subject: Xorg meta ports bloated dependencies X-BeenThere: freebsd-x11@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: X11 on FreeBSD -- maintaining and support List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Sat, 01 Dec 2007 04:02:12 -0000 I've just been helping somebody through an installation of 6.2-RELEASE and we've noticed the excessive dependencies of the xorg meta ports. xorg-server 1.4, for example, depends on: dbus-1.0.2_2, dbus-glib-0.74, glib-2.14.2, gnome_subr-1.0, hal-0.5.8.20070909 and even strange things like cdrtools-2.01_6. xorg-server 1.2 (the one distributed with the 6.2-RELEASE CD) doesn't have these dependencies. Putting it bluntly: why is this crap being dragged in? Neither of us use GNOME or anything that might require dbus. I can't see why xorg-server could possibly need any of the above? Anxiously awaiting a flaming argument. -- dc